Nine people were killed and 13 were injured in two blasts in Afghanistan's Mazar-e-Sharif area on Thursday evening. According to Tolo News, the terrorists had targeted the minibus for the blast. Police have cordoned off the area and started an investigation.
Terrorist organization Islamic State Khorasan (ISIS-K) has claimed responsibility for the attack. Police spokesman Mohammad Asif Waziri said that the target of the attacker was people from the Shia community. Terrorist organizations are trying to spread fear among our people.
Mazar-e-Sharif is considered an important city for trade in Afghanistan. It is the capital of Bach Province. This Shia-dominated area is always a target of terrorists.
Shia mosque was attacked even a week ago
A week ago, there was a fidayeen attack in the city of Mazar-e-Sharif, a Shia mosque. In this, 20 people died on the spot, and 66 people were injured. The Taliban have lost control of many parts of Afghanistan in recent days. These include Bach Province. Islamic State is taking over here.
33 killed in the blast in Sahib district
Apart from this, 33 people were killed and 43 others were injured in an explosion at a mosque in Imam Sahib district of Kunduz province four days ago. At the time of the blast, most of the people had gathered in the mosque to offer prayers. The UN Security Council also condemned the attack.
Terrorist incidents have increased exponentially since the Taliban took over Afghanistan in August last year. In most cases, Shia-dominated areas remain the target of terrorists. On the other hand, the economic crisis in the country is also continuously deepening.
